Vintage wine glasses

I have a love for vintage wine glasses with relief in them. The glasses have beautiful shapes in the glass that create surprising shadows when the light shines on them. Whether you serve it rosé, a cocktail or lemonade, it looks magical! The drinks sparkle in the sun and are almost too good to drink. My wine glasses are not all identical. I saved up several glasses for a long time. I scored one through an Albert Heijn campaign, found the other in the thrift store or got it from grandpa and grandma. Yet they fit together because they have one thing in common: relief in the glass. I think the varied glasses look very attractive together. And if I drop a glass once, I don't necessarily have to find the same one, a nice extra.

Gem in space 

These beautiful glasses are also nice to give a special place in your kitchen, room or display cabinet when they are not in use. For example, choose a place where the glasses catch sunlight, then the figures in the wine glasses will reflect the sunlight and your entire room will shine. At those moments I can't resist grabbing my camera, it's worth a photo! In addition to vintage wine glasses, there are also many water, whiskey and tea glasses with relief that are gems for your interior and make every drink stand out. This way I enjoy the glasses as much as the drink.
